Latest Patents: Among his most recent innovations, Marston has developed a melt-processable thermoplastic composition. This composition includes 50-99.5 wt. % of a melt-processable thermoplastic polymer, combined with 0.5-50 wt. % of a particulate polymer. The particulate polymer comprises residues of a monomer mixture, which consists primarily of methyl methacrylate and ethylenically unsaturated comonomers. This innovative composition not only achieves a reduction in surface gloss but is also suitable for use in building components and other applications where a low gloss surface is imperative. Additionally, Marston's work includes the development of a flame-retardant acrylic material, which comprises a blend of acrylic composition, halogen-containing polymers, and various inorganic compositions. This particular material is noteworthy for its enhanced fire resistance, making it ideal for a range of applications.
